New Full-Service Hospital in Washington County to Replace Canonsburg Facility
Allegheny Health Network and Highmark Health announced plans to build a new full-service, all-private-room hospital in Washington County to replace Canonsburg Hospital.
The new roughly 300,000-square-foot facility will have 50-100 beds and will be built on AHN Canonsburg’s existing Medical Boulevard campus in North Strabane, Pennsylvania.
Construction is expected to begin in 2024, pending all necessary approvals, and will open in 2027. AHN will also develop the new clinical campus to accommodate additional planned facilities, including a medical office building and a potential future cancer center. The total investment to transform the medical campus is approximately $232 million.
The hospital will provide an array of advanced clinical services, including primary, emergency and critical care; surgical capabilities; advanced cardiac, orthopedic and neurosurgical care; and various multi-disciplinary programs including women’s health.
The hospital is expected to create hundreds of additional permanent healthcare jobs when fully operational, as well as hundreds of construction jobs.
